一.安装jdk
- 下载jdk
登陆官网下载:https://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html
然后上传至服务器/tools/package下并解压:
cd /tools/package
tar xf jdk-8u191-linux-x64.tar.gz
mv jdk1.8.0_191 /usr/local/java
- 设置环境变量
vim /etc/profile
在最后添加如下内容:
export JAVA_HOME=/usr/local/java/
export CLASSPATH=.:J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export PATH=$PATH:$JAVA_HOME/bin
重新加载配置文件:
source /etc/profile
- 测试
java -version
二.安装tomcat
- 下载tomcat
cd /tools/package
wget http://mirrors.hust.edu.cn/apache/tomcat/tomcat-8/v8.5.34/bin/apache-tomcat-8.5.34.tar.gz
解压并移动文件:
tar xf apache-tomcat-8.5.34.tar.gz
mv apache-tomcat-8.5.34 /usr/local/tomcat
- 修改端口
vim /usr/local/tomcat/conf/server.xml
找到port改成8088
- 启动tomcat
/usr/local/tomcat/bin/startup.sh
这时就可以使用浏览器打开http://ip:8088访问tomcat了。
注意:阿里云需要防火墙开放8088端口,并在安全组规则中打开该端口。
操作如下:
firewall-cmd --zone=public --add-port=8088/tcp --permanent
firewall-cmd --reload
firewall-cmd --list-all
阿里云添加安全组规则,加入8088端口:
- 关闭tomcat
/usr/local/tomcat/bin/shutdown.sh
三.安装treenms
- 下载treenms
登陆http://www.treesoft.cn/dms.html下载最新版treenms软件
上传安装包到服务器/tools/package目录下解压并移动:
cd /tools/package
unzip treeNMS-1.7.3.zip
mv /usr/local/tomcat/webapps/ROOT /usr/local/tomcat/webapps/ROOT_BAK
mv /tools/package/treeNMS-1.7.3/webapps/treeNMS /usr/local/tomcat/webapps/ROOT
- 测试:
浏览器访问:http://ip:8088
初始用户名:admin,treesoft
初始密码:treesoft
注意:由于阿里云默认没有微软雅黑字体,需要手动上传至服务器。否则会造成验证码乱码。
拷贝微软雅黑字体至电脑桌面 进入服务器字体目录
cd /usr/share/fonts
mkdir micro
cd micro
上传字体文件到micro目录生成缓存
fc-cache
重新启动tomcat后验证码即可恢复正常。